Transaction 934156b48e3296a1734f3772c23ea66145c6f7ff87a034c82051ba7228b3ddf9
1 Input
1 Output
-
934156b48e3296a1734f3772c23ea66145c6f7ff87a034c82051ba7228b3ddf9:0
- value
- 768652
- script pubkey
- OP_0 OP_PUSHBYTES_20 95eeeae531e1bfaf4c144df0451d926936dd41cb
- address
- bc1qjhhw4ef3uxl67nq5fhcy28vjdymd6swtpy3f6t